LN13 — Alford
Welcome to LN13 — Alford, East Lindsey. What follows is 4,286 sales over 32 years of real price history, the same data the game deals from, across 8 areas.
A typical LN13 property sold for £40,000 in 1995; by 2026 the median was £164,000 — 4.1× over the period. Local prices had their best year in 2002: +41.7% in one calendar year. The local low point was 2026, when the median changed -21.7% — in the game, that's a down year waiting for your portfolio.
Median sold price in LN13
| Year | Median sold price | Sales |
|---|---|---|
| 1995 | £40,000 | 111 |
| 2000 | £58,000 | 169 |
| 2005 | £145,000 | 111 |
| 2010 | £150,500 | 78 |
| 2015 | £155,000 | 139 |
| 2020 | £184,950 | 134 |
| 2025 | £209,500 | 94 |
| 2026 | £164,000 | 19 |
